The game combines top-down exploration with first-person shooting segments. Players move through ship corridors and compartments, collect keys, ammo, and healing items, and solve simple environmental puzzles to advance. Encounters switch into a real-time combat screen where timing and aiming matter. Progress is fairly linear, with backtracking used to unlock new areas and gather needed items.

About Resident Evil: Gaiden
Resident Evil: Gaiden is a 2001 Game Boy action-adventure, shooter, survival horror game, developed by M4 Limited and published by Capcom. Developed by M4 Limited and published by Capcom, Resident Evil: Gaiden is a rare original handheld side story in the Resident Evil series. It follows Barry Burton as he investigates a zombie outbreak aboard a cruise ship, mixing exploration, puzzles, and real-time combat.
